Self Care Week – 13-19 November 2023

What does self-care mean to you?

Self Care Week is an annual national awareness week that focuses on embedding support for self care across communities, families, and generations.

As a busy parent or carer, self care doesn’t have to be perfect. It’s not about finding hours of uninterrupted time; it’s about making the most of the moments you have. Small, intentional actions can still make a big difference. Understand that taking care of yourself is not a luxury; it’s a necessity. Just as you prioritise the needs of your children or loved ones, make a conscious effort to prioritise your own well-being.

We asked some of the ABSS Parent Champions what self care means to them – here are their free or low cost ideas:

  • I take the time to make a proper pot of tea, rather than just a teabag chucked in a mug. There’s more purpose to it and makes you slow down for a few moments whilst it brews. Or sometimes it’s the opposite – whilst boiling the kettle I will do a few quick reps of an exercise for a little energy boost.
  • My self care is to get out the house and spend time child free with other adults. This is rare but well needed.
  • Saying no to things I don’t want to do, but feel I should do, is self care. But that doesn’t work across the board.
  • Being kind by reminding myself that parenting is hard work, and not feeling guilty for not enjoying it all the time.
  • Following people on Instagram who do the ‘Instagram vs Reality’ posts.
  • Self care is about having that time carved out, regularly, to go exercise, read a book, go for a walk, have a beauty treatment or meet with others, not just once a month. Time for you to regularly connect with the things that give you energy, joy and space.

Self care is about understanding and nurturing your unique needs, as what is relaxing or energising for one person isn’t the same for everyone. Whilst the awareness week happens annually it’s important to implement some form of self care into daily life, whatever that looks like for you!

The Self Care Forum defines self care as: the actions that individuals take for themselves, on behalf of and with others in order to develop, protect, maintain and improve their health, wellbeing or wellness.
